There's sun on the outside

A brightness I can’t seem to find

And I hate rainbows, though seemingly kind

Why I am forced to be happy

Right after it rained

It’s a beautiful lie

The yearning thought of your apology

It's a hopeless void

Knowing you don't miss me

As if my name has no meaning

Do you remember the words

That came from your tongue

An inching spider

To mother a web of lies

There's sun on the outside

A brightness i hope to find

I want to love rainbows, so seemingly kind

But every day is exhausting

Rain or shine
